What is the difference between Project Portfolio Manager vs Program Manager?

AspectProject Portfolio ManagerProgram Manager
Primary FocusOversees multiple projects to align with organizational strategyManages related projects to achieve specific program goals
ResponsibilitiesPortfolio selection, prioritization, resource allocationCoordination, execution, and delivery of related projects
CertificationsPMP, PgMP, PMI-SPPMP, PgMP, PMI-ACP
Work EnvironmentStrategic, high-level management across projectsOperational, focused on project execution within a program

The Project Portfolio Manager focuses on selecting and managing a collection of projects to meet strategic objectives, while the Program Manager oversees related projects to ensure they deliver specific program benefits. Both roles require similar certifications and work in organizational settings, but their scope and focus differ significantly.

What does a project portfolio manager do?

A project portfolio manager oversees a collection of projects within an organization to ensure they align with strategic goals. They prioritize projects, allocate resources, monitor progress, and assess risks to optimize overall performance and value. Strong skills in leadership, communication, and project management tools like MS Project or portfolio management software are essential.

What is a Project Portfolio Manager?

A Project Portfolio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ing and managing a collection of projects within an organization to ensure alignment with strategic goals and optimal resource utilization. Their main duties include selecting, prioritizing, and monitoring projects, balancing risks and benefits, and communicating progress to stakeholders. They play a crucial role in ensuring that the organization's projects deliver maximum value and are completed on time and within budget. Project Portfolio Managers often work closely with project managers, executives, and other stakeholders to make data-driven decisions and continuously improve project outcomes.

RESPONSABILITES PRINCIPALES

Gestion du portefeuille de projets CAPEX
Assurer l'implantation et le respect des standards globaux de gestion de portefeuille et de projets au niveau du site.
Aligner et coordonner le portefeuille de projets d'investissements (CAPEX) afin d'assurer une planification et une execution efficaces.
Participer a l'elaboration du budget CAPEX et aux processus de prevision.
Contribuer au developpement du portefeuille de projets et du plan strategique (SMP).

Support et encadrement des equipes projets
Agir a titre de reference en gestion de projets pour la communaute interne.
Former, coacher et accompagner les charges de projets et parties prenantes.
Clarifier les roles et responsabilites afin d'assurer une bonne gouvernance des projets.
Participer activement aux phases amont des projets (etudes de faisabilite et design conceptuel).

Etudes de faisabilite et priorisation
Developper les analyses de faisabilite necessaires a la prise de decision d'investissement.
Prioriser les demandes d'investissements en fonction des besoins organisationnels et strategiques.
Soutenir les equipes dans les phases d'etude et de definition des projets.

Suivi de performance et amelioration continue
Collecter et analyser les donnees de performance du portefeuille de projets.
Suivre l'avancement des projets et assurer un reporting adequat.
Identifier et mettre en place des initiatives d'amelioration continue des processus de gestion de projets.
Optimiser l'efficacite et la qualite de l'execution des projets.

PRINCIPALES DIFFICULTES RENCONTREES

Gerer des priorites multiples dans un environnement en evolution rapide
Assurer l'alignement entre les differentes parties prenantes
Prendre des decisions dans un contexte d'incertitude (phases amont des projets)
Maintenir un haut niveau de rigueur tout en favorisant l'agilite et l'amelioration continue

COMPETENCES REQUISES

Formation de base :
Diplome universitaire en ingenierie, gestion de projets ou domaine connexe

Experience professionnelle :
Experience significative en gestion de projets ou de portefeuille de projets
Experience dans des environnements industriels ou manufacturiers (atout)

Profil :
Expertise reconnue en gestion de projets et en processus CAPEX
Excellentes capacites d'analyse et de resolution de problemes
Solides competences en communication et en influence
Capacite a collaborer avec des equipes multidisciplinaires
Sens de l'organisation et gestion efficace des priorites
Esprit d'initiative et approche orientee solutions
Bilinguisme (francais et anglais) essentiel, tant a l'oral qu'a l'ecrit
